The Solvay process for the manufacture of sodium carbonate begins by passing ammonia and carbon dioxide through a solution of sodium chloride to make sodium bicarbonate and ammonium chloride. The equation for this reaction is

H2O + NaCl + NH3 + CO2 → NH4Cl + NaHCO3



In the next step, sodium bicarbonate is heated to give sodium carbonate and two gases, carbon dioxide and steam.

2NaHCO3 → Na2CO3 + CO2 + H2O



What is the theoretical yield of sodium carbonate, expressed in grams, if 128 g of NaCl were used in the first reaction?

 

If 84.4 g of Na2CO3 was obtained, what was the percentage yield?
